Life has a way of placing burdens on the heart slowly. A concern about tomorrow. A fear we cannot explain. A responsibility that feels too large. A sorrow we keep hidden. At first, we may keep moving as usual, but little by little, the weight begins to press down. Our thoughts become tired. Our spirit becomes restless. Even small things begin to feel heavy.


That is why Scripture says, “Anxiety weighs down the human heart, but a good word cheers it up” (Proverbs 12:25). God knows the human heart. He knows how fear can take away our joy, how uncertainty can cloud our peace, how silent burdens can slowly bend the soul. Anxiety may have no visible shape, but it can feel heavier than stone.


But God also gives us the remedy: a good word cheers it up. A good word can lift what anxiety has pressed down. One word of kindness, one sentence of encouragement, one reminder of God’s presence can give someone strength to keep going.


We may never know how much weight someone is carrying. A smile may hide worry. A busy schedule may hide exhaustion. A strong voice may hide a trembling heart. That is why our words matter so much. They can add weight, or they can lift it. A harsh word can deepen anxiety, while a good word can bring light.


And the good word we offer does not have to be complicated. It may be a simple message: “I am praying for you,” or a gentle reminder: “God will give you strength for today.” It may be simply calling someone by name and reminding them that they are loved.


This is also how God speaks to us. When anxiety presses upon our hearts, He gives us His good word. Through Scripture, He tells us, “Do not fear, for I am with you.” Through Christ, He tells us, “Peace be with you.” Through the Holy Spirit, He whispers hope into places where fear has been loud.


So today, bring your anxious heart to God. Let His Word lift what has been pressing down on you. And then become a good word for someone else. Speak with kindness. Encourage with love.


Because one good word, spoken at the right time, can cheer a heavy heart again.
